Mio devices typically run on a version of Windows CE, a flexible operating system that has allowed the "modding" community to thrive. Traditionally, map data is stored in proprietary formats like .fbl (for iGO-based systems) or specific Mio formats. The quest for a "Mio maps Europe free download" is a common journey for owners of classic Mio DigiWalker or Spirit devices looking to refresh their navigation without breaking the bank. While Mio officially provides updates through their MioMore Desktop software, many users seek alternative ways to keep their devices relevant in an era of changing road layouts and new speed limits.
